表盘制作用什么编程

worktile 其他 23

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    表盘制作通常使用编程语言来实现其功能。编程语言是一种用于编写计算机程序的语言,它能够指导计算机执行特定的任务和操作。在表盘制作中,有几种常用的编程语言可以选择。

    1. HTML/CSS:HTML是用于创建网页结构的标记语言,而CSS用于设计网页的样式。表盘制作可以通过HTML和CSS来创建基本的界面布局和样式。HTML可以定义表盘的组成部分,如指针、刻度线和数字等,而CSS可以设置它们的大小、颜色和位置。

    2. JavaScript:JavaScript是一种广泛应用于网页开发的脚本语言,它能够使网页实现动态交互和功能。在表盘制作中,可以使用JavaScript来实现表盘的动态效果,如指针的运动和时钟的计时功能。JavaScript还可以与HTML和CSS进行交互,实现用户与表盘的交互。

    3. Python:Python是一种通用的高级编程语言,它具有简洁易读的语法和强大的功能。在表盘制作中,可以使用Python来处理数据和进行复杂的计算。例如,可以使用Python来计算时间、显示日期、生成表盘的背景图像等。

    4.其他编程语言:除了上述常用的编程语言,还有许多其他语言也可以用于表盘制作,如Java、C++、Ruby等。选择适合自己的编程语言取决于个人的喜好和经验。可以根据具体的需求和项目要求选择合适的编程语言进行表盘制作。

    总结起来,表盘制作可以使用多种编程语言来实现功能和效果。无论选择哪种语言,都需要根据项目需求和个人能力来做出决策,同时还要考虑语言的灵活性、易用性以及与其他技术的兼容性。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    表盘制作通常使用编程语言来实现,常见的编程语言包括以下几种:

    1. JavaScript:JavaScript是一种广泛应用于网页前端开发的脚本语言,具有良好的跨平台性能。通过使用JavaScript编程,可以实现交互式的表盘效果,包括时针、分针和秒针的运动、数字的变化等等。

    2. HTML/CSS:HTML和CSS是网页标记语言,也是表盘制作中常用的工具。通过使用HTML和CSS,可以实现表盘的基本结构和样式设置,包括表盘的大小、颜色、字体等等。

    3. Python:Python是一种通用、高级编程语言,广泛应用于各种领域,包括表盘制作。使用Python编程,可以处理时间和日期的计算,实现表盘的各种功能,如倒计时、闹钟、日历等等。

    4. Java:Java是一种面向对象的编程语言,常用于大型应用程序的开发。在表盘制作中,Java可以用来实现复杂的逻辑处理和算法,例如计算表盘上不同时间点的夹角、计算闹钟的触发时间等等。

    5. C/C++:C/C++是一种程序设计语言,常用于嵌入式系统和高性能应用开发。在表盘制作中,C/C++可以用于编写底层的驱动程序和实现高效的图形渲染算法。

    综上所述,表盘制作使用的编程语言主要包括JavaScript、HTML/CSS、Python、Java和C/C++。不同的编程语言具有不同的优势和适用场景,选择适合的编程语言可以更好地实现表盘的功能和效果。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    表盘制作可以使用多种编程语言进行实现。下面是一些常用的编程语言和方法用于制作表盘的介绍:

    1. HTML/CSS/JavaScript
      HTML是用于创建网页结构的标记语言,CSS用于美化网页样式,而JavaScript则是一种用于添加交互功能的脚本语言。结合使用这三种技术,可以实现一个简单的表盘。

      • 使用HTML创建表盘的基本结构,包括圆形或者方形的容器,标记刻度、指针等元素。
      • 使用CSS设置表盘的样式,包括背景颜色、边框、字体等。
      • 使用JavaScript添加交互功能,例如实现指针的旋转、实时更新时间等。

      这种方法适用于制作简单的静态表盘。

    2. Canvas
      HTML5中提供了一个Canvas元素,可以使用JavaScript在其中绘制图形。利用Canvas可以更灵活地创建表盘,可以绘制各种复杂的形状和效果。

      • 使用Canvas元素创建一个指定大小的画布。
      • 使用JavaScript中的Canvas API绘制表盘的各个部分,包括刻度、指针等。
      • 可以使用JavaScript中的定时器函数setInterval来周期性地更新表盘上的指针,实现动态效果。

      这种方法适用于需要实现更复杂的表盘效果,并且可以添加交互功能。

    3. SVG (Scalable Vector Graphics)
      SVG是一种用于描述二维矢量图形的XML标记语言,它可以在HTML中嵌入使用,并且可以用JavaScript进行操作和动态更新。

      • 使用SVG标签创建一个指定大小的SVG画布。
      • 使用SVG的标签和属性来绘制表盘的形状和样式。
      • 使用JavaScript操作SVG的DOM结构,例如改变指针的位置和旋转角度。

      这种方法适用于需要实现矢量图形的表盘,并且可以方便地进行动态更新。

    总结起来,表盘制作可以使用HTML/CSS/JavaScript、Canvas、SVG等编程语言和技术。具体选择哪种方法取决于制作的需求和复杂度。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部